Understanding Monitoring and Alerting

Definition of Monitoring and Alerting
Monitoring and alerting is the process of keeping an eye on systems and services to ensure they are working correctly. When something goes wrong, alerts notify the right people to take action.

What is Monitoring?

Monitoring involves regularly checking the performance and health of different systems. This can include software applications, servers, and networks. The goal is to find any issues before they become bigger problems.

Why is Monitoring Important?

  • Prevent Downtime: By catching problems early, monitoring helps avoid unexpected outages.
  • Improve Performance: Continuous monitoring can help keep systems running smoothly and efficiently.
  • Support Decision-Making: Data from monitoring can guide improvements and help plans for upgrades.

What is Alerting?

Alerting is the process of sending notifications when monitoring detects something unusual or wrong. Alerts can inform team members about issues like slow response times or system failures.

Why is Alerting Important?

  • Fast Response: Alerts allow teams to react quickly to issues, minimizing impact.
  • Clear Communication: Alerts help keep team members informed and coordinated during incidents.
  • Focus on Critical Issues: By filtering out noise, alerts ensure that teams concentrate on the most serious problems.

Key Features of Monitoring and Alerting

  • Real-Time Data: Both processes provide up-to-date information about system health.
  • Customizable Alerts: Users can set up alerts based on specific conditions to suit their needs.
  • Dashboards: Many tools offer visual displays of monitoring data, making it easier to spot trends and issues.

Tools for Monitoring and Alerting

There are many tools available for monitoring and alerting. These tools can help businesses simplify the process. Some well-known options include:

  • Prometheus: Great for collecting and querying performance metrics.
  • Nagios: A popular choice for network monitoring.
  • PagerDuty: Excellent for managing alerts and incident responses.

How Monitoring and Alerting is Used

Monitoring and alerting plays an essential role in maintaining the health and performance of modern systems and applications. Here’s how these practices are typically utilized across various industries:

1. System Health Monitoring

Businesses use monitoring tools to continuously track the performance and availability of their systems. This includes checking server uptime, application response times, and resource usage. By keeping a close watch, teams can quickly identify and resolve issues before they impact users.

2. Performance Optimization

Monitoring helps organizations analyze system performance metrics to identify trends. For instance, if a web application is experiencing slow load times, monitoring tools can provide insights into bottlenecks. Teams can then optimize code, improve infrastructure, or adjust configurations to enhance performance.

3. Proactive Incident Management

With effective alerting systems in place, organizations can be notified of potential issues almost immediately. By setting up real-time alerts based on specific thresholds, teams can act quickly to address problems, minimizing downtime and reducing the impact on users.

4. Security Monitoring

Monitoring and alerting are critical for cybersecurity. Businesses can track unauthorized access attempts, unusual activities, or performance anomalies that may indicate a security breach. Prompt alerts enable rapid response actions to protect sensitive data and systems.

5. Compliance and Reporting

Many industries require strict compliance with regulations. Monitoring tools can help organizations maintain compliance by providing necessary data and reports. These insights ensure that companies meet regulatory standards and can demonstrate compliance when required.

6. Team Collaboration and Communication

Effective monitoring and alerting practices promote better communication within teams. When alerts are clear and actionable, team members can collaborate to resolve issues quickly. This helps build a culture of accountability and responsiveness, enhancing overall team performance.

In summary, monitoring and alerting are vital for ensuring system reliability, improving performance, and enhancing security. By effectively using these practices, organizations can achieve operational excellence and provide a better experience for their users.
